A modern SIEM for the ever growing log and event sources that leverages detections as code
What do you like best about the product?
Panther's approach to detections as code allows our team to implement the same SDLC processes to our detections as the rest of our tooling and in the same language, Python. We build flexible and resilient detections that are thoroughly tested and produce less noisy alerts. Deployments follow our change control processes reducing deployments times and ensuring all detections are peer-reviewed. The Panther team is responsive to requests for assistance, product improvements, and releases new features on a rapid basis.
What do you dislike about the product?
There isn't anything we currently dislike about the product. Forethought must be put into the management of detection rules and the process for merging upstream changes to prevent it from becoming time consuming or difficult.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
We are building fully auditable security detection and monitoring processes, reducing time to detect security events, and improving efficiency in investigations. The ability to make detections as code, use pipelines for testing and continuous deployment. A side effect of the detection as code philosophy is that it is easier to onboard security engineers with less traditional backgrounds, especially software engineering backgrounds.
Recommendations to others considering the product:
Review the set of natively supported systems and your ability to implement log shippers for anything not on the list.
